My ombre wall tutorial:
I started out buying 5 quarts of Martha Stewart paint. I was doing a pretty large wall so I didn't think the sample sizes would cover it.
I divided my wall into 5 sections and started by painting my lightest color slightly lower than my 18 inch measurement. I did this so when you tape off the first stripe the color underneath is the same.
Wait for it to dry and tape it off with a laser level.
Then to get perfect stripes use the same color and paint on the bottom half of the tape so any bleed through will be the same color.
Repeat for each color.
This does take a while because you have to let each stripe dry before you tape it off.
Totally worth it.

The colors I used were {in order}
{Martha Stewart}
Rosewater
Lavender Verbena
Violet Aster
Grape Jelly Bean
Plum Wine
